Abstract

See full text

The distance between an optical diffraction device and a focusing lens, and the coefficient of the focal length change of the focusing lens, are adjusted based on the calculation expression of wavelength identification errors in light of temperature change of a member making up light receiving means (e.g., PD array), thereby performing correction of wavelength identification errors, whereby optical wavelength identification can be performed with high precision even when the temperature changes.
